Job description

We are seeking a detail-oriented Operations Officer II to join a collaborative, tight-knit team in Barrie, Ontario. This role balances administrative operations and direct client service, focusing on application processing, email management, and workflow coordination within the life insurance sector. You will ensure high operational accuracy, meet established Service Level Goals, and deliver exceptional service to both internal partners and external clients.

Job Title: Operations Officer II
Location: Barrie, ON (Onsite)
Job Type: 12-Month Contract (Extension & Permanent Conversion Possible)
Schedule: Monday to Friday (Standard Hours, No Rotation/OT)

Advantages
Specialized, niche operational role designed to build expertise and accelerate career growth.
Structured 3- to 5-week training program provided upon onboarding.
Stable schedule with no required weekend work or travel.
Opportunity for contract extension or potential conversion to permanent status.

Responsibilities
Process life, critical illness, and disability insurance applications while managing high-priority inbox requests and client inquiries.
Perform complex calendar management and daily administrative scheduling tasks.
Maintain accurate customer records and prepare regular monthly operational reports.
Collaborate closely with onsite colleagues and broader virtual teams to ensure smooth back-office execution.
Adhere to operational policies, risk management guidelines, and audit compliance protocols.
Identify and suggest continuous process improvements to boost team efficiency and service standards.

Qualifications
Experience: 5+ years of total administrative or operational experience, with 3+ years specifically in the Life Insurance industry (administrative or sales support capacity).
Industry Knowledge: Comprehensive understanding of life, critical illness, and disability insurance products and processing routines.
Technical Skills: Intermediate to adv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office (specifically Excel and Word).
Soft Skills: Exceptional attention to detail, proactive problem-solving, strong organizational capabilities, and effective communication skills.
Education: University degree considered a strong asset.
Nice-to-Have Asset Qualifications
Level 2 Life License or LLQP (or ability to complete within 6 months of start).
Professional designations such as CFP, CLU, or ChFC.
In-depth understanding of insurance wealth management solutions and partner relationship building.
